Gustavus Watts Cunningham letters
Collection
Identifier: 14-21-796
Abstract
Incoming correspondence from fellow philosophers, including forty-seven letters from Richard Burdon, Viscount Haldane, in which he discusses the philosophical systems of Hegel and Kant, comments on Cunningham's studies of Hegel and Henri Bergson, and on the writings of Bergson, Bernard Bosanquet, Francis Herbert Bradley, John Dewey, Albert Einstein, Alfred North Whitehead, and others. Reference is also made to world events.
Dates:
1911-1944.
